// Heads up for the weekly sync: this constant caps the scaling factor in
// the Ladlekit recipe calculator. Anything above 12x made the yeast math
// go sideways (thanks, Priya's sourdough stress test). Don't bump it
// without rerunning the conversion suite — fractional ounces get weird
// fast. The build that validated this limit is tagged below.

session token of kahag-bawip = htk6_729d08

**Autocomplete index performance.** Plugin authors querying the Tindervale autocomplete endpoint should expect elevated latency while the suggestion index rebuilds, typically 03:00–04:30 UTC daily. During rebuilds, responses may fall back to prefix-only matching, so fuzzy results will be sparse. Do not implement client-side retries faster than two seconds; the index recovers on its own. Current rebuild status, historical timings, and the degradation flag your plugin can poll are all published on the status page below.

dashboard of hagug-yafop = https://artifactory.zemvarlabs.internal/board

**Fonts at Quillwright: why we vendor them**

All third-party typefaces used in the Quillwright client are vendored into our repo rather than fetched from external services. This keeps rendering consistent for customers on restricted networks and avoids license surprises when a font foundry changes terms. If a customer reports garbled or fallback text, check which vendored font bundle their build shipped with. The full vendoring policy and bundle manifest live on the internal page below.

dashboard of fafog-hawep = https://gitlab.tolvaqworks.internal/job/pages/dash/1a5d7f569de2

[ ] Ceremony step 4 — Queuepeak autoscaler keys. Grab a support buddy as witness, unplug the signing laptop from everything, and generate the scaler's control-plane key. Double-check queue-depth thresholds in the sealed config match what we told customers. Jot the fingerprint in the binder. If the token locks up mid-ceremony, unlock it with the recovery passphrase below.

strongbox words: raldor-eliir-lamael